钟二网络头像

钟二网络

探索SQL查询技巧、Linux系统运维以及Web开发前沿技术,提供一站式的学习体验

  • 文章92531
  • 阅读1105327
首页 Linux 正文内容

linux中top的用法

钟逸 Linux 2025-08-15 05:27:57 3

作为 Linux 系统管理员,监控系统性能至关重要。top 命令是 Linux 系统中广泛使用的工具,它允许用户实时查看系统资源利用率、进程详细信息和系统健康状况。

使用 top 命令

要使用 top 命令,请在终端中输入以下命令:

top

top 将在终端中显示实时更新的系统资源统计信息和进程列表。

解读 top 输出

top 输出主要包括以下几个部分:

- **系统概览:**显示系统当前时间、正常运行时间、用户数量、平均负载和 CPU 利用率。

- **任务摘要:**显示正在运行的进程总数、正在休眠的进程数、正在等待磁盘 I/O 的进程数和其他进程状态。

- **内存利用率:**显示物理内存和交换空间的使用情况,包括已用、已缓存和可用内存。

- **交换空间利用率:**显示交换空间的使用情况,包括已用、可用和交换空间大小。

- **进程列表:**显示所有正在运行的进程,包括 PID、用户、命令、CPU 使用率、内存使用率和进程状态。

自定义 top 输出

top 命令提供了一些选项来自定义输出。以下是一些常用的选项:

- **-d **秒数**:**设置刷新间隔。

- **-o **字段**:**指定要显示的字段。

- **-s **排序字段**:**按指定字段排序进程列表。

- **-p **PID**:**仅显示指定 PID 的进程。

top 命令是 Linux 系统管理员监控系统性能的强大工具。它提供了实时更新的系统资源统计信息和进程详细信息,帮助管理员识别性能问题并进行必要的调整。通过使用 top 命令的自定义选项,管理员可以根据自己特定的需要定制输出,从而更有效地监视和管理 Linux 系统。

文章目录
    搜索